  1. The inventor of the World Wide Web?
    Ans : Tim Berners-Lee  –> The first web browser was invented in 1990 by Sir Tim Berners-Lee. It was called WorldWideWeb and was later renamed Nexus.)

 

  1. The founder of Netscape Communications?
    Ans :  Marc Andreessen   -co-authored Mosaic, the first widely-used web browser and he founded Netscape Communications.

 

5.Where was the first computer installed in India?
Ans : Indian Statistical Institute, Kolkata

  1. Which was the first ever web server software?
    Ans : CERN httpd(later also known as W3C httpd) – was a web server (HTTP) daemon originally developed at CERN , it live on 25 December 1990.

 

  1. The standard protocol of the Internet is
    Ans : TCP/IP

 

  1. The first web based e-mail sevice?
    Ans : Hot mail
    Sabeer Bhatia of India and Jack Smith founded the first free web-based email service, Hotmail, in 1995. Hotmail was commercially  launched in 4 July 1996 as “HoTMaiL” on American Independence Day. So why the name HoTMaiL.
